• Country: USA
  • State: Oklahoma
  • City: Tulsa
  • Address: 2121 S 125th E Ave, Tulsa, OK 74129, USA
Phone number
More companies in your city
Fuller Roofing

4530 S Sheridan Rd Suite 218, Tulsa, OK 74145, USA

  • 1 reviews
All American Roofing

4823 S Sheridan Rd #306A, Tulsa, OK 74145, USA

  • 2 reviews
Roof Hawk

1935 N Santa Fe Ave, Tulsa, OK 74127, USA

  • 5 reviews
Vela roofing

9168 E Latimer Ct, Tulsa, OK 74115, USA

  • 1 reviews
Added comment